It sounds like something pulled directly from a comic book.

A political demonstration outside Minneapolis City Hall suddenly turned into one of the strangest viral clips of 2026 when a counterprotester dressed from head to toe as Spider-Man climbed onto a pickup truck and began throwing punches at activist Jake Lang.

The footage quickly spread across X, Reddit, Instagram and other platforms.

But there is considerably more to the story than the viral punch.

The incident occurred during a chaotic confrontation on Saturday, August 22, 2026, involving Lang's group, counterprotesters, vehicles driving onto a sidewalk, chemical irritants and ultimately 11 arrests. Minneapolis Police later confirmed that both Jake Lang and the man behind the Spider-Man costume were among those arrested.

Here is what actually happened.

What Happened at the Jake Lang Rally?

Minneapolis Police said they had known about the planned demonstration for several weeks and had placed barriers outside City Hall to separate demonstrators from traffic.

At approximately 11:50 a.m., Jake Lang arrived near South 4th Street and 3rd Avenue with six other people travelling in two vehicles.

According to the Minneapolis Police Department, both vehicles then illegally drove onto the sidewalk next to City Hall and moved slowly toward a crowd that had gathered there.

A confrontation began almost immediately.

Police said chemical irritants, believed to be mace, were deployed during the clash and may have been used by people associated with opposing groups.

CBS Minnesota reported that police said there was no evidence Minneapolis officers themselves deployed the irritant during the confrontation.

The Moment Spider-Man Climbed Onto Jake Lang's Truck

Video from the scene shows a person wearing a full red and blue Spider-Man costume approaching the pickup truck carrying Lang.

The costumed counterprotester climbed into the back of the vehicle.

Citizen video subsequently captured him tussling with Lang and throwing multiple punches before being pulled away.

The driver then accelerated away from the immediate area.

TMZ published video of the confrontation, helping send the already viral clip to a much larger audience.

The bizarre visual of Spider-Man seemingly appearing in the middle of a real political demonstration quickly became the defining image of the entire event.

Who Was the Spider-Man Who Punched Jake Lang?

The mystery surrounding Spider-Man did not last particularly long.

Minneapolis Police identified the arrested counterprotester as William Nicholas Love, 33, of Inver Grove Heights, Minnesota.

Other local reporting has referred to him as Nicholas William Love II.

Love was arrested at City Hall for assault.

According to Bring Me The News, jail records showed that Love was released from custody on Saturday evening after receiving a citation for misdemeanor assault.

The Minnesota Star Tribune subsequently reported that Love had been charged with misdemeanor assault.

So while social media quickly turned the masked figure into a meme, the confrontation also resulted in a real criminal allegation.


What Did "Spider-Man" Say About the Incident?

Love later addressed the confrontation through an online fundraising page.

According to the Minnesota Star Tribune, he said he had attempted to block the path of Lang's vehicles using a police barricade before the confrontation escalated.

Love also criticised the response from police and accused officers of focusing more heavily on arresting him.

The Star Tribune reported that it contacted Minneapolis Police seeking a response to those allegations.

His account represents his version of events and should be distinguished from the Minneapolis Police Department's official description of the confrontation.


Who Is Jake Lang?

Jake Lang, whose full name is Edward Jacob Lang, is a 31-year-old political activist who participated in the January 6, 2021 attack on the US Capitol.

He spent approximately four years in custody in connection with the Capitol case before receiving a presidential pardon from Donald Trump in 2025.

Lang has since become known for organising provocative political demonstrations.

This was not his first confrontation in Minneapolis.

Earlier in 2026, he attempted to hold an anti-Islam demonstration outside Minneapolis City Hall.

That January event attracted hundreds of counterprotesters and ended with Lang being chased away from the area.

He also faces a separate Minnesota property-damage case connected with an ice sculpture outside the state Capitol.


Why Was Jake Lang in Minneapolis This Time?

According to the Minnesota Star Tribune, Lang said he was travelling to Minneapolis in support of a Rochester woman involved in a widely reported incident in which a racial slur was directed at a Black autistic child.

Lang promoted the August 22 event beforehand on social media.

Counterprotesters consequently knew about the planned demonstration before Lang arrived.

Hundreds of people gathered near Minneapolis City Hall, according to local reporting.

The demonstration rapidly escalated once Lang's vehicles entered the sidewalk area.


Why Was Jake Lang Arrested?

The viral Spider-Man fight was only one part of the incident.

Minneapolis Police said officers eventually moved the vehicles away because making arrests while they were surrounded by the crowd would have been unsafe.

Police then passed information about the vehicles' movements to other law-enforcement agencies.

The Minnesota State Patrol stopped one vehicle near Washington Avenue and Interstate 35W.

Three occupants were arrested.

Bloomington Police stopped the second vehicle near Lindau Lane and IKEA Way.

Four more people, including Lang, were arrested.

All seven occupants of the two vehicles were arrested on probable cause riot.

Was Jake Lang Injured?

Yes, although police made an important distinction regarding his injury.

The Minneapolis Police Department said Lang was transported to a hospital for evaluation of an apparent non-life-threatening injury.

Police specifically said the injury was not related to his arrest.

After being medically cleared, Lang was booked into the Hennepin County Jail.


Was Spider-Man Arrested Too?


Yes.

Despite becoming a viral online figure almost immediately, the Spider-Man counterprotester was also arrested.

Official Minneapolis Police information listed:

William Nicholas Love, 33: arrested for assault.

Local reporting later said he had been released Saturday evening and was facing a misdemeanor assault case.

This means the simplified version circulating online, where Spider-Man arrives, punches Lang and disappears into the city, is not quite what happened.

Both sides of the confrontation faced arrests.


What Happened to Jake Lang After His Arrest?

As of Monday night, August 24, the Minnesota Star Tribune reported that Lang remained inside the Hennepin County Jail.

At that point he had not yet been formally charged in connection with the August 22 incident, although officials said he was facing possible felony or gross-misdemeanor riot charges.

That distinction matters.

Being arrested on probable cause is not the same as being convicted or even formally charged.

The investigation remains active.


Three Minneapolis Police Officers Were Also Injured

The wider confrontation was significantly more serious than many of the Spider-Man memes suggest.

Minneapolis Police reported that three officers suffered apparent non-life-threatening injuries during the incident.

One officer was transported to hospital for evaluation and later released.

Police also said investigators were reviewing video evidence and that additional arrests or charges remained possible.

What Happens Next?

The legal consequences are still developing.

The Minneapolis Police Department said investigators were continuing to review available evidence, including video footage.

More arrests or charges could therefore follow.

For William Nicholas Love, the Spider-Man costume has turned him into an unexpected viral personality, but he also faces an assault allegation.

For Jake Lang, the incident adds another Minnesota legal issue to a year that has already included a separate pending property-damage case.
